Redefining the Dodo’s Intelligence: Beyond the ‘Clumsy Bird’ Myth

Let’s address the elephant in the room: the dodo wasn’t stupid. I’ll repeat that. For centuries, we’ve mocked this bird as a evolutionary dead-end, a flightless oaf too笨 to survive. But here’s the kicker—its brain structure suggests something entirely different. Those oversized nostrils? They weren’t just for show. The dodo likely had a keener sense of smell than its pigeon cousins, possibly sniffing out fruits or even decaying matter in Mauritius’ dense forests. And that massive beak? CT scans reveal it was packed with nerve endings, turning it into a tactile treasure-hunting tool. Imagine a bird that tasted the forest floor with its bill, probing for food like a feathered sommelier. How’s that for ‘clumsy’?

What fascinates me most is how this flips the extinction narrative. The dodo wasn’t ‘doomed to die’ because of ‘poor design.’ It was exquisitely adapted to its niche—until humans showed up with rats, axes, and hunger. This raises a uncomfortable question: Why do we insist on blaming extinct species for their own demise? There’s a deep human bias here, a need to believe that survival is about ‘fitness’ in the crudest sense. The dodo’s real crime? Evolutionary specialization in a world that suddenly changed overnight.

Technology’s Role in Unraveling Extinction: Playing Detective With Bones

Here’s where the story gets geeky-good. Scientists used CT scans of two dusty skulls—one in Copenhagen, one in Oxford—to rebuild a 3D model of the dodo’s brain. Let that sink in: these bones haven’t held soft tissue for 400 years, yet they’re still telling secrets. The tech itself is remarkable, but what strikes me is the detective work involved. Researchers aren’t just looking at bones; they’re reverse-engineering sensory experiences from fossilized voids. It’s like reconstructing a person’s entire worldview from the shape of their skull. Creepy? Maybe. Revolutionary? Absolutely.

This isn’t just about one bird. The methods pioneered here could reshape how we study other extinct species. Think about it: every museum drawer holds silent witnesses to lost worlds. Now we have the tools to interrogate those witnesses with unprecedented precision. Will we soon ‘see’ the sensory lives of dinosaurs? Or decode the social behaviors of mammoths? The dodo research feels like a proof of concept for a much bigger revolution in paleontology.

Cultural Myths vs. Biological Reality: Why We Love to Hate the Dodo

Let’s get real for a second. The dodo became a meme before memes existed. Its extinction in the 1600s coincided with humanity’s industrial rise, and we’ve weaponized its image ever since. ‘Gone the way of the dodo’ isn’t just a phrase—it’s a moral judgment, a warning that failure to ‘adapt’ leads to oblivion. But this study pulls the rug out from under that narrative. The dodo wasn’t maladapted; it was hyper-adapted. Its sensory toolkit thrived in an ecosystem without predators, where flight was pointless and slow reproduction worked just fine.

What this really exposes is our collective guilt. By painting extinct species as ‘losers,’ we absolve ourselves of responsibility. If the dodo ‘failed,’ we don’t have to confront the fact that humans bulldozed its entire ecosystem. This research doesn’t just rewrite the dodo’s biography—it challenges us to reckon with our own role as extinction agents. And that’s uncomfortable.
